Difference between list and tuple in python 🔸List is mutable ( you can modify the original list) and it's values are written in sqare brackets [ ] 🔸Tuple is immutable ( you can't modify it) and it's values are written in parentheses ( ) delimited by comma( , ) 🔸To convert list to tuple - we use tuple() function list1 = [1,2,3] print(tuple(list1)) Output : (1,2,3) 🔸 For single element list list1 = [1] print(tuple(list1)) Output : (1, ) ▪️a tuple is a tuple because of comma not because of parentheses

How to master Python from scratch🚀 1. Setup and Basics 🏁    - Install Python 🖥️: Download Python and set it up.    - Hello, World! 🌍: Write your first Hello World program. 2. Basic Syntax 📜    - Variables and Data Types 📊: Learn about strings, integers, floats, and booleans.    - Control Structures 🔄: Understand if-else statements, for loops, and while loops.    - Functions 🛠️: Write reusable blocks of code. 3. Data Structures 📂    - Lists 📋: Manage collections of items.    - Dictionaries 📖: Store key-value pairs.    - Tuples 📦: Work with immutable sequences.    - Sets 🔢: Handle collections of unique items. 4. Modules and Packages 📦    - Standard Library 📚: Explore built-in modules.    - Third-Party Packages 🌐: Install and use packages with pip. 5. File Handling 📁    - Read and Write Files 📝    - CSV and JSON 📑 6. Object-Oriented Programming 🧩    - Classes and Objects 🏛️    - Inheritance and Polymorphism 👨‍👩‍👧 7. Web Development 🌐    - Flask 🍼: Start with a micro web framework.    - Django 🦄: Dive into a full-fledged web framework. 8. Data Science and Machine Learning 🧠    - NumPy 📊: Numerical operations.    - Pandas 🐼: Data manipulation and analysis.    - Matplotlib 📈 and Seaborn 📊: Data visualization.    - Scikit-learn 🤖: Machine learning. 9. Automation and Scripting 🤖    - Automate Tasks 🛠️: Use Python to automate repetitive tasks.    - APIs 🌐: Interact with web services. 10. Testing and Debugging 🐞     - Unit Testing 🧪: Write tests for your code.     - Debugging 🔍: Learn to debug efficiently. 11. Advanced Topics 🚀     - Concurrency and Parallelism 🕒     - Decorators 🌀 and Generators ⚙️     - Web Scraping 🕸️: Extract data from websites using BeautifulSoup and Scrapy. 12. Practice Projects 💡     - Calculator 🧮     - To-Do List App 📋     - Weather App ☀️     - Personal Blog 📝 13. Community and Collaboration 🤝     - Contribute to Open Source 🌍     - Join Coding Communities 💬     - Participate in Hackathons 🏆 14. Keep Learning and Improving 📈     - Read Books 📖: Like "Automate the Boring Stuff with Python".     - Watch Tutorials 🎥: Follow video courses and tutorials.     - Solve Challenges 🧩: On platforms like LeetCode, HackerRank, and CodeWars. 15.
